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Hertford North to North Road (Darlington) start from as little as £21.60

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Hertford North to North Road (Darlington) start from £84.80 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Hertford North to North Road (Darlington) are available for £179.20 one way

Facilities and Services at Hertford North

At Hertford North, purchasing tickets is a breeze, with the ticket office open from early morning into the evening on weekdays and reduced hours on Saturday. For those who prefer the convenience of online bookings, tickets can easily be collected from the station’s ticket machine. Accessible ticket machines support purchases using Disabled Persons Railcard discounts, though it’s advisable to review the station's accessibility map if needed.

While comfort is key, the station provides basic amenities including toilets located on platforms 2 and 3. Although there's no dedicated waiting room, there are seating areas to relax while you await your train. Safety and security are prioritized with CCTV surveillance, offering peace of mind as you travel.

Accessibility and Assistance

Passengers requiring assistance will find Hertford North accommodating, with step-free access to most areas of the station. However, note that accessing platform 1 does require using steps. If you need assisted boarding, staff-operated equipment is available, and it’s perfectly acceptable to arrange for assistance on arrival or book in advance.

Station Facilities and Amenities

When it comes to facilities, North Road (Darlington) may not offer the extensive list of amenities seen in larger stations, but it ensures passengers can travel with ease. The station is unstaffed, and there is no ticket office, but worry not, as ticket machines are readily available for collecting pre-booked tickets and purchasing on the day. These are also accessible to those with reduced mobility. For auditory assistance, an induction loop is in place.

Passengers should be mindful that the station lacks waiting rooms, seating areas, refreshment facilities, and public toilets. CCTV is in operation, providing an element of security within an otherwise modest setting.

Accessibility Considerations

North Road station is categorized as a Category C station, meaning it may not be suitable for all passengers with mobility impairments. There are no tactile pavements, and accessibility is dependent on steep steps or a stepped ramp at the station's entrances. No accessible taxis or set-down/pick-up points are available, so pre-arranged travel plans might be necessary. Nevertheless, the station maintains Customer Help Points on platforms for those needing assistance to board trains.

Transport Connections from North Road

While the station itself does not offer parking or bicycle storage facilities, it is well-connected in terms of local public transport. Those reliant on rail replacement services can find pickup and drop-off points just 150 yards from the railway bridge, while nearby bus stops serviced by local buses can widen travel options beyond railway routes.
